Saor – ‘Amidst the Ruins’ (2025)
Rating: 9.5/10
Release: 7 Februari 2025
Label: Season of Mist
Scottish band Saor is back with a new album called “Amidst the Ruins” for Season of Mist. In this new album there are four new songs, with one of them, “The Sylvan Embrace”, completely acoustic.
In this album Saor combines the past and the present, with this four songs that goes amidst the melancholy ruins and the grandeur of nature. This songs transcends times, combining the past and the present. For example “Glen of Sorrow” is about the betrayal of the Massacre of Glencoe to the forest’s whispered secret in “The Sylvan Embrace”. This is the only track under 10 minutes, it’s also the acoustic one and it sounds like an invite to people to find refuge and rejuvenation amidst the forest, with each of the notes that calls everyone to introspection, with a reminder of the power that nature holds, and its ability to cure every soul. Every songs is perfectly balanced between clean vocals and growl, acoustic and electric parts and the result is a very good album that can be considered a portal to learn about Scotland’s rich heritage, which soul is captured in every note.
Someone can argue that the songs are too long, but they are so balanced and beautifully played that you don’t feel the real length.
In conclusion, we can consider this album as a tribute to the timeless landscapes and ancestral spirits. With “Amidst the Ruins” the listeners are invited on a beautiful journey through a weathered glens and ethereal hills, where every melody reveals a different melody of strength, sorrow and reveal.
